
J&J Bets $785 Million on In Vivo CAR-T — Before Any Clinical Data
Johnson & Johnson will pay $785 million upfront, including a $465 million equity stake, to partner with Sail Biomedicines on in vivo CAR-T therapies — treatments that reprogram immune cells inside the body rather than in a lab. No in vivo CAR-T has shown durable results in peer-reviewed data. The deal leans entirely on preclinical platform findings.
